IT is 8000K to give it a more blue tint. Stock Xenon bulbs look more white. The pictures don't do it justice.
Stuart's Paint and Body in Dallas did the paint work. They took one of the Panels off my Rear spoiler and did a perfect match to that. It did take them a bit to find the perfect match, but over all Boardwalk Porsche did a very clean install.
I noticed when I took the car up to 140 that it helps the front end squat more. It really serves a purpose aside fromt the looks.
